/cast [@mouseover,help,nodead][] VivifyA castsequence macro for burst allows you to activate multiple offensive cooldowns with fewer keypresses. This can improve your reaction time and ensure abilities are used in the correct order for maximum damage.
Yes, you can add other offensive abilities or trinkets to your burst macro. Ensure the total character count remains under 255 and the sequence logic aligns with your rotation.
To cast an ability on your focus target, add [@focus] before the spell name in your macro. For example, /cast [@focus] Paralysis will cast Paralysis on your designated focus target.
